Perhaps his most famous work, Chattambikkalyani breaks away from traditional depictions of submissive Indian women. The protagonist, Kalyani, is a fierce, independent, and dominant woman living in a male-dominated society. The novel explores themes of power, survival, and raw human instinct. 2. Adimakal
